C語言作為一種廣泛應用的編程語言,是計算機科學領域中必不可少的一部分。掌握C語言語法分析不僅可以提高編程效率,還可以讓你在職場上更具競爭力,
C語言語法分析是指對C語言程序進行分析,找出其中的語法錯誤并進行糾正。C語言語法分析器是實現C語言語法分析的工具,可以通過對程序進行詞法分析和語法分析,找出程序中的錯誤并進行修正。
掌握C語言語法分析需要掌握以下幾個方面
1. 詞法分析
詞法分析是將程序中的字符序列分解成一個個的單詞,即詞法單元。這些單詞是計算機語言中的關鍵字、變量名、運算符、分號等。詞法分析器可以識別這些單詞,并將它們轉換成計算機能夠理解的二進制代碼。
2. 語法分析
語法分析是對程序進行結構分析,識別程序中的語法錯誤,并進行修正。語法分析器可以通過對程序進行逐行掃描,找出程序中的語法錯誤,并給出相應的提示和建議。
3. 程序優化
程序優化是指對程序進行分析,找出其中的瓶頸,并進行優化。程序優化可以提高程序的運行效率,減少程序的運行時間和內存占用。
掌握C語言語法分析可以讓你在職場上更具競爭力,很多企業都需要掌握C語言語法分析的人才,因為他們可以幫助企業提高程序的效率和穩定性,減少程序的錯誤率和維護成本。
總之,掌握C語言語法分析是非常重要的,可以讓你在職場上更具競爭力,如果你想要成為一名的程序員,就需要掌握C語言語法分析,并不斷提高自己的技能水平。